Track truck maintenance

Updated Sep 6, 2013

Richard Williams“Keep a record of your truck maintenance. It is a good reference for tracking things like tire wear, parts that have been replaced, or proof of repairs to show prospective buyers should you sell your truck or trailer.”

Richard Williams | Owner-operator, Onespeed Transport
